DAL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2021 in Review

998 of the 5,695 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Delta Air Lines (DAL) for Q1 2021, worth a combined $19.8B — up 22% from $16.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 145 funds opened new DAL positions and 108 closed out — a net gain of 37 holders — while 356 added to existing stakes and 327 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Allianz Asset Management, adding an estimated $281M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$108M.
